Key Responsibilities

  • Provide technical support for healthcare IT systems
  • Troubleshoot hardware and software issues
  • Train staff on IT systems
  • Maintain data security and backups
  • Liaise with vendors and IT teams
  • Document incidents and solutions
  • Monitor system performance
  • Stay updated on health IT trends

Skills and Qualifications Required

  • Degree or diploma in IT or health informatics
  • Experience in IT support
  • IT certifications (CompTIA, Microsoft)
  • Communication and problem-solving skills

Promotional Job Opportunities from this Role

  • Senior IT Specialist
  • IT Manager
  • Systems Analyst
  • Consultant

How to Get the Job

  • Study IT or health informatics
  • Gain experience in IT support
  • Progress to healthcare IT roles with further training
